1st Class Specialty Pipe Welder

Craft and Technical Solutions is an established Marine and Industrial Staffing Company with offices all over the country. We partner with businesses as well as jobseekers to place individuals into positions efficiently. We are currently in need of 1st Class Speciality Pipe Welders to join our team in Pascagoula, MS.

Skills:

  • 6” 6010 root pass and hot 7018 stick.
  • 6” 6010 root pass and hot flux core wire.
  • 2” carbon steel tig.
  • 2” stainless steel tig.
  • 2” copper nickel tig (90/10 or 70/30).
  • Read blueprints and other customer specifications/drawings.
  • 3+ years of shipyard pipe welding experience.
  • Excellent communication and interpersonal skills.
  • Must have copper nickel experience
  • Able to pass copper nickel test
  • Must be able to pass a two-day test.
  • Must be able to work independently or as part of a team with limited direct supervision.
  • Must be able to work at heights and in confined spaces.
  • Must be able to lift up to 50 pounds on your own.
  • 10-Panel drug screen required.
  • Must be a U.S Citizen and provide a birth certificate or passport

Compensation:

$39.50/hr
